Chapter 1
Hansville, Germany
The snowflakes were cool and delicate as they landed on her face, their tiny crystals melting on her skin. She shut her eyes, sinking into a moment that felt endless, stretched thin by the vast white.
"Dahlia," a voice cut through her thoughts. She looked up, startled.
"Coming," brushing snow off her heavy coat as she stood.
Tod shoved a mug of hot cocoa into her hands. "You're going to turn into an icicle out here. What's your deal?"
Jason handed her a cookie. "Here, eat this before you start crying again."
A small smile broke through.
"See? Told you she'd crack," Tod said, grinning.
"Love you guys," Dahlia said, pulling them into a hug.
"Yeah, yeah, we love you more," Tod replied, patting her back. "You'll get through this. Now, let's hit the antique shops before you freeze solid. I need few more gifts to get"
Jason made a face behind Tod's back, and Dahlia laughed.
"Keep that up and your face might stick like that," Tod warned, pointing at Jason.
By the time they reached the hotel, Dahlia was drained.
She kissed their cheeks and retreated to her room, grabbing her iPad to sketch. Tears fell again as she replayed the moment she'd overheard Henry in his office, the door slightly open.
"She's just a dumb intern," laughing with his secretary. "I'm bringing her home for the holidays to shut my family up."
"You, sure you're not into her? I've seen the way you look at her."
"Relax, I'm dumping her in couple of months"
It stung. She'd trusted him, believed in his charm. He'd been nothing but polite, never pushing things too far.
Tod had warned her, though. "There's something off about him," he'd said. "Those eyes... they're dark. Be careful." Tod always swore he had a sixth sense for people.
She grabbed her coat and slipped out the back of the hotel, wandering into the woods. It stung, why did he do that, she really liked him. The air was crisp, quiet, unreal, almost.
Then a scent hit her, sweet and sharp, she liked it and something else she couldn't place. It warmed her chest as she followed it deeper.
Another smell, metallic and heavy. Blood. She kept walking, surprised at how far it carried.
"Guess I've got a bloodhound's nose or something," she muttered to herself.
Then, she saw him-a massive wolf, his leg caught in a trap.
She rushed over, and his eyes locked onto hers, tracking her every move like he understood her.
Dahlia yanked off her gloves and gritted her teeth as she pried at the trap's jaws, cutting herself in the process her hands slick with blood.
"Almost there," she whispered, and he lifted his leg gingerly, their blood mingling with his.
Her stomach felt warm. "Don't eat me after I save you, deal?" she joked, meeting his gaze.
She smiled faintly, then reached out to touch him. He nuzzled her bleeding hand, his eyes shifting, softening.
